Slovin’s Formula: What is it and When do I use it?

Web22 feb. 2024 · n = N / (1+N*e^2) n = 10,000 / (1+ 10,000*0.06^2) n = 270.27. And there you go. For this particular survey, we need a sample size of 270 people. WebThis paper provides a careful examination of the formula, showing that it is applicable only when estimating a population proportion and when the confidence coefficient is 95%. Moreover, it is optimal only when the unknown population proportion is believed to be close to 0.5. Web10 apr. 2024 · When it is not possible to study an entire population (such as the population of the United States), a smaller sample is taken using a random sampling technique. Slovin's formula allows a researcher to sample the population with a desired degree of accuracy.
